Flemming Motorsports Loses Cars, Tools in Overnight Fire

UPDATE 03/22: Also lost in the shop fire was JP Arsenault’s Sportsman car. Arsenault is the 2011 Scotia Speedworld Truck champion and ran races with his car at Scotia Speedworld and Lake Doucette Motor Speedway in 2015. Arsenault is a crew member of Flemming Motorsports.
(03/21) – A fire overnight at the Flemming Motorsports race shop has resulted in the loss of two of the team’s race cars and gear. There were no injuries in the fire.
While the cause of the fire is unknown, DJ Casey confirmed the fire at the shop on his Casey Racing Facebook page on Monday. Their race gear and tools were lost in the fire, along with two cars – John Flemming’s Port City car he ran last year on the Parts for Trucks Pro Stock Tour and the team’s NASCAR Pinty’s Series car. The car Casey ran last year to a Rookie of the Year championship was receiving repairs as the team is rebuilding the car following a crash at Petty Raceway last season and was not in the shop at the time.
Casey is slated to take over the #97 car from five time Parts for Trucks Pro Stock Tour champion John Flemming in 2016.
